Real talk does meal prepping actually save money or do we just feel productive? by Upbeat_Owl_3383 in FinancialPlanning

[–]AnnaSmiled2 0 points1 point  (0 children)

My meal prep is preserving. For example, I make goulash in large batches and can it. I make soup and freeze the remaining for quick meals. I buy vegetables on sale and can them. The possibilities are endless.

My grocery bill used to run $700 a month for 3 adults. Now it’s $400.
